A Group Financial Accountant with Audit and VAT Experience Wanted!

Our client is a leading global multisite business looking for an experienced & qualified Group Financial Accountant who has a strong background in both audit and VAT.

This is an exciting opportunity to join a head office function and a dynamic team that is committed to delivering exceptional financial management and supporting the growth and development of the business.

This role will also play a key part in implementing a revised way of working, moving into a more value added business partner with opportunities to be involved in KPI reporting and financial planing, whilst also ensuring that accurate and robust reporting is produced inline with group finance timetables.

This position is fully remote with the option of working from the Runcorn office if desired.

As Group Financial Accountant your role will involve:

  • Prepare and manage financial statements, reports, budgeting and forecasting for the group, ensuring accuracy and compliance with international accounting standards and VAT regulations
  • Take ownership of the company's audit process, liaising with external auditors and ensuring that all financial controls are in place and adhered to
  • Provide strategic financial guidance and support to stakeholders across the business, including senior management, to ensure sound financial decision-making
  • Support other Finance functions, including Treasury, Accounts Payable, and Credit Control, as required
  • Completion of the quarterly VAT return and yearly PSA return.
  • Preparation and ownership of our group year-end pack.
  • Completion of key audit prepared by client deliverable
  • Calculation of yearly Transfer pricing calculation
  • Support the development of continuous improvement initiatives with the wider Finance team
  • Preparation and ownership of the monthly Inter-company reconciliation

To apply for the role you must:

  • Be a qualified accountant; ACCA or CIMA
  • Have strong experience with Audi and financial statement preparation
  • Have technical experience of FRS 102
  • Have experience of preparing statutory accounts
  •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ills
  • VAT & partial exemption experience is advantageous
